/**
 * An implementation of {@link LocalDcHelper} that fetches the user-supplied datacenter, if any,
 * from the programmatic configuration API, or else, from the driver configuration. If no local
 * datacenter is explicitly defined, this implementation infers the local datacenter from the
 * contact points: if all contact points share the same datacenter, that datacenter is returned. If
 * the contact points are from different datacenters, or if no contact points reported any
 * datacenter, an {@link IllegalStateException} is thrown.
 */
@ThreadSafe
public class InferringLocalDcHelper extends OptionalLocalDcHelper {

  public InferringLocalDcHelper(
      @NonNull InternalDriverContext context,
      @NonNull DriverExecutionProfile profile,
      @NonNull String logPrefix) {
    super(context, profile, logPrefix);
  }

  /** @return The local datacenter; always present. */
  @NonNull
  @Override
  public Optional discoverLocalDc(@NonNull Map nodes) {
    Optional optionalLocalDc = super.discoverLocalDc(nodes);
    if (optionalLocalDc.isPresent()) {
      return optionalLocalDc;
    }
    Set datacenters = new HashSet<>();
    Set contactPoints = context.getMetadataManager().getContactPoints();
    for (Node node : contactPoints) {
      String datacenter = node.getDatacenter();
      if (datacenter != null) {
        datacenters.add(datacenter);
      }
    }
    if (datacenters.size() == 1) {
      String localDc = datacenters.iterator().next();
      LOG.info("[{}] Inferred local DC from contact points: {}", logPrefix, localDc);
      return Optional.of(localDc);
    }
    if (datacenters.isEmpty()) {
      throw new IllegalStateException(
          "The local DC could not be inferred from contact points, please set it explicitly (see "
              + DefaultDriverOption.LOAD_BALANCING_LOCAL_DATACENTER.getPath()
              + " in the config, or set it programmatically with SessionBuilder.withLocalDatacenter)");
    }
    throw new IllegalStateException(
        String.format(
            "No local DC was provided, but the contact points are from different DCs: %s; "
                + "please set the local DC explicitly (see "
                + DefaultDriverOption.LOAD_BALANCING_LOCAL_DATACENTER.getPath()
                + " in the config, or set it programmatically with SessionBuilder.withLocalDatacenter)",
            formatNodesAndDcs(contactPoints)));
  }
}
